Pharmacist Cleared of Murder in Outbreak that Killed 64 People

A pharmacy owner escaped murder charges after illegally mass-producing moldy spinal injections and shipping them nationwide, which caused an outbreak of fungal meningitis that sickened 753 people, including 64 who died, in 2012.

Criminal Trial Underway in Deadly Fungal Meningitis Outbreak

Barry Cadden, co-owner of a pharmacy next to a trash facility who sold moldy spinal injections that killed 44 people, is on trial for murder after the largest outbreak of fungal meningitis in U.S. history.
